Address 0 KMD

RCpZBBgyDv8HQFHwWZ7b5ePSJJXBsDeXaQ

Confirmed

Total Received 104.43297384 KMD
Total Sent 104.43297384 KMD
Final Balance 0 KMD
No. Transactions 2

Transactions

RCpZBBgyDv8HQFHwWZ7b5ePSJJXBsDeXaQ 104.43297384 KMD
Fee: 0 KMD
1965221 Confirmations104.43579361 KMD
RCpZBBgyDv8HQFHwWZ7b5ePSJJXBsDeXaQ 104.43297384 KMD
RCBuDAatdBzzdyBr6JidGBTmyGE6DUt7a6 563.75 KMD
Fee: 0 KMD
1965550 Confirmations668.18297384 KMD